Perfect Moment Monday: Peaceful Mornings

Perfect Moment Monday is sponsored by Write Mind/Open Heart and is described as "...noticing a perfect moment rather than creating one. Perfect moments can be momentous or ordinary or somewhere in between." I think it's a great way to make us all more mindful of the good things that happen to us. There's always at least one perfect moment...!

This week's Moment is as simple as they come, and I didn't have to put forth any effort in order to have my 2nd one this week. It is simply the beauty and peacefulness of a house in the early morning - or on a weekend, the early afternoon - before anyone else has woken up. The sun is streaming in through the window, the only source of light, filtered into softness by the curtain. The rest of the apartment is settled in darkness. There is no TV on, no music blasting from a laptop. Even the sounds of the neighbors, living upstairs, doesn't bother me.

These are rare moments in my home. As I lay in the living room, in the center of it all, I take it in, thoroughly enjoying everything about this uninterrupted quiet time. I think about how peaceful and perfect it is, and I love it.
